One area where this hybrid approach is showing incredible promise is in quantum chemistry simulations. Classical computers struggle with modeling complex molecular interactions, but quantum computers excel at it. By using a quantum processor to calculate the energy levels of a molecule and then having a classical computer optimize the results, we're able to simulate chemical reactions with unprecedented accuracy.

But it's not just in chemistry where we're seeing the impact of these hybrid solutions. In finance, we're using quantum-enhanced machine learning models to analyze market trends and optimize portfolios. The quantum computer handles the complex feature space manipulations, while classical algorithms process and refine the predictions.
